European Council - Council of the European Union Open Day on Saturday 12 May from 10 a.m. to 6 p.m.
In collaboration with the other EU institutions in Brussels, the European Council and the Council of the European Union organise an Open Day on Saturday 12 May in the Justus Lipsius building at Rue de la Loi 175, Brussels, home to these two European institutions. The Open Day offers visitors an opportunity to gain a better understanding of the way the European Council and the Council of the EU function, and to see the places where decisions which concern all Europe's citizens are taken
This Open Day is organised each year around the time of the anniversary of the Schuman Declaration of 9 May 1950
Guests can start their visit with a 10-minute film on the European Council "backstage"
Guided tours of the building from 10 a.m to 5.15 p.m. (start of the last guided tour) Guided by members of staff, you can visit the rooms where the Heads of State and government ministers of the 27 Member States meet for summits and Council meetings. Tours are organised throughout the day in French, Dutch, German and English
Herman Van Rompuy, President of the European Council, will meet the public and visit the stands between 15.00 and 16.00
Other features this year include:
-
•A public debate on "Governance of the euro area" from 4.30 p.m
-
•30 information stands will illustrate the work of the General Secretariat of the Council, the European Union's global presence with its military and civilian missions as well as several EU agencies contributing to the safety of European citizens
-
•The current Danish Presidency of the Council of the EU will be taking part with a stand focused on the environment, while the future Cypriot Presidency will highlight island tourism
-
•Several stands will offer quizzes which are sure to have many lucky winners. Publications providing general information will be available and the exhibitors at the stands will be glad to answer your questions
A free shuttle service between European institutions will be available, enabling visitors to participate in all the Open Day events in the European quarter of Brussels
